About Tackeroo Campsite
Suitable For
Campers with their own toilet facilities (tents, campervans, caravans...) are welcome and dogs are permitted. Campers expecting on-site facilities, however, should think again.
Nearby
Cannock Chase Forrest Centre (03000 674340; one mile away) offers activities including, Go Ape (08450 949253; Treetop Adventure and Forest Segway activities), Cannock Chase mountain bike trails (some of the most celebrated in the country), numerour walking trails for abilities and 'Forest Live' concerts in the outdoors (see their online calendar for details). Further afield, the campsite is also very close to the National Trust's Shugborough Hall (01889 880160), which boasts a working farm, walled garden, a museum and an excellent model farm.
Food & Drink
Grounds Café Birches Valley (01889 574475) down the road at the Birches Valley Visitor Centre serves light lunch options, snacks, drinks and ice creams, while, in the opposite direction, there's also a quirky café near the Aspen car park (Fallow Forest; 07830 775556). The nearest pub is The Horns Inn (01889 586000) two miles away.
